Tor and Its Use
Tor, short for "The Onion Router," is a system designed to allow users to browse the internet anonymously. It works by routing internet traffic through a free, worldwide, volunteer overlay network, to conceal a user's location and usage from anyone conducting network surveillance or traffic analysis. Tor is often used by individuals who wish to maintain their privacy and anonymity online.

Night Crawling and Urban Exploration
Night crawling can sometimes refer to the act of urban exploration at night, where individuals explore urban environments after dark. This can involve visiting places that are off-limits or less accessible during the day, such as abandoned buildings, rooftops, or other non-traditional venues. For those involved, it's often about experiencing a different side of their urban landscape, capturing unique photographs, or simply enjoying the thrill of accessing restricted areas.
